A Note from the Principal
Please do not park in or block the handicap spots out front of the building. These spots are for vehicles with the proper identification. This includes parking for super short or long periods of time as well as pulling in side ways for drop off. Let's work together and support our AAK Family!

Absence Reporting Link
If your student is going to be absent for an appointment, vacation, or is ill, please call to let us know, or use the form linked below to excuse their absence.
Your student must be free of fever, vomiting, and/or diarrhea for 24 hours without medication before returning to school, i.e. if they have symptoms today, they will need to remain home tomorrow.
If your student has a runny nose, cough, sore throat, etc. (without fever, vomiting, and/or diarrhea) they must stay home until they only have one symptom left and it is improving.
